The software is partitioned into specialized modules that handle everything from raw data conditioning to advanced AI-driven predictions. 1. AVO (Amplitude Versus Offset)
The AVO module is the benchmark for exploration and production, providing tools to identify hydrocarbon anomalies. Gather Conditioning:
Includes exclusive tools like "Chained Processes" to improve signal-to-noise ratios and alignment in CDP gathers before inversion. Interactive Modeling:
Features "Quick Modeling" for rapid AVO reconnaissance and "What-if" scenario testing. AFI (AVO Fluid Inversion):
A specialized tool that uses Monte Carlo simulation and Bayesian estimation to generate fluid probability maps. 2. STRATA (Seismic Inversion)
STRATA is the primary engine for extracting geological properties from seismic data. Inversion Methods:
Supports Post-stack (model-based, sparse spike) and Pre-stack (simultaneous, elastic) inversion. Diagnostic Tools:
Offers interactive parameter testing at well locations, allowing geophysicists to refine models before full-volume processing. 3. GeoAI & Machine Learning

The Hampson-Russell (HR) software manual is a comprehensive technical resource primarily distributed as a series of specialized module guides rather than a single "exclusive" PDF. These manuals provide structured geophysical workflows for reservoir characterization, integrating well logs with seismic data. Core Manuals and Workflow Guides
The documentation is typically categorized by software modules, each focusing on a specific stage of the geophysical analysis: GeoView User Guide
: The foundational manual for database setup, reading well log files (ASCII/LAS), and preparing seismic volumes (.sgy) for analysis. AVO Modeling & Analysis Guide
: Detailed instructions on evaluating Amplitude Versus Offset anomalies, including synthetic modeling and extracting intercept/gradient attributes to identify hydrocarbon signatures.
Data Conditioning Guide: A step-by-step PDF workflow for improving pre-stack gathers, covering manual trace picking, angle muting, and applying Radon transforms. Emerge Analysis Guide
: Focused on multi-attribute analysis and machine learning, this guide details how to predict reservoir properties like porosity or sonic velocity from seismic attributes. View3D User Guide
: A specialized manual for 3D visualization, explaining how to use "fences," "probes," and "birds-eye views" to analyze complex channel sand plays. Key Technical Contents
